Air quality in PR4 4QE
What does this mean?
The AQI for postcode PR4 4QE ranges from 0 to 500, indicating air quality levels. A range of 0-50 means good air quality with minimal health concerns, 51-100 is moderate, posing some risk for sensitive individuals, 101-150 is unhealthy for sensitive groups like children and the elderly, 151-200 is unhealthy for all, requiring health warnings and reduced outdoor activities, 201-300 is very unhealthy for everyone, and 301-500 is hazardous, posing serious health risks and advising everyone to stay indoors and avoid outdoor exertion.
